The New England Legal Foundation's mission is to promote public discourse on the proper role of free enterprise in our society and to advance free enterprise principles in the courtroom. Since its founding in 1977, NELF has challenged intrusions by governments and special interest groups which would interfere with the economic freedoms of citizens and business enterprises in New England and the nation. Our ongoing mission is to champion individual economic liberties, traditional property rights, properly limited government, and balanced economic growth throughout our six state region. As a nonprofit public interest law firm, the foundation does not charge attorney’s fees for its legal services. Its operating funds are provided through tax-deductible contributions made by individuals, businesses, law firms, and private charitable foundations who believe in NELF’s mission.

?? Victory Alert! ?? NELF is thrilled to announce a key win in Morse Brothers, Inc. v. Town of Halifax. The Massachusetts Superior Court ruled in favor of the cranberry grower, striking down unlawful restrictions imposed by the town on essential sand removal for cranberry cultivation. NELF’s October 2024 amicus memorandum argued that such land use is protected under Massachusetts zoning law. The court agreed, finding the town’s actions unreasonable and unsupported by law or evidence. ?? Victory for NELF! ??? In Attorney General v. Town of Milton (SJC-13580), the Massachusetts Supreme Judicial Court ruled that the EOHCL’s guidelines for the MBTA Communities Act are void due to procedural violations of the Administrative Procedures Act (APA). NELF’s amicus brief was pivotal in securing this win, reinforcing the need for procedural integrity and accountability in government actions.
